山东大学理学院杨可松在《Nature Materials》发表论文(图)
山东大学理学院 杨可松 Nature Materials 发表论文
font style='font-size:12px;'>
2012/5/18
近日,山东大学理学院毕业研究生杨可松作为第一作者在《Nature Materials》期刊上发表题为“A search model for topological insulators with high-throughput robustness descriptors”的拓扑绝缘体研究论文。
